Thanx, thelariat02, after more research found that a CAI would have little effect and no gotts mod either, the opening on the 5.0 air intake is large and unobstructed, unlike the 5.4 or the 4.6 V8's. Stock I'm getting 20.5 with cruise control at 70 and 17 to 19 around town.

If you order it and change your mind, make sure you at least install (or make it look like you did) it before returning it. read their terms and conditions. installed = full refund, uninstalled = 25% restocking fee. I lost over $25 in shipping and the restocking fee because I bought then researched. live and learn.
